Q: Is 235,225 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 235,225 is not a prime number.

Why is 235,225 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 235225 can be evenly divided by 1 5 25 97 485 2,425 9,409 47,045 and 235,225, with no remainder.

Since 235,225 cannot be divided by just 1 and 235,225, it is not a prime number.
